What is TextMagic AS Asset Turnover?

TextMagic AS OTSE:MAGIC -0.56% 58 Asset Turnover is 0.19 as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ates OTSE:MAGIC with a GF Score™ of 58/100 and a GF Value™ of €3.78 (Possible Value Trap). The stock has 3 warning signs investors should review.

Asset Turnover measures how quickly a company turns over its asset through sales. It is calculated as Revenue divided by Total Assets. TextMagic AS's Revenue for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was €6.75 Mil. TextMagic AS's Total Assets for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was €34.75 Mil. Therefore, TextMagic AS's Asset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was 0.19.

Asset Turnover is linked to ROE % through Du Pont Formula. TextMagic AS's annualized ROE %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was -11.60%. It is also linked to ROA % through Du Pont Formula. TextMagic AS's annualized ROA %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 was -10.69%.

Be Aware

In the article Joining The Dark Side: Pirates, Spies and Short Sellers, James Montier reported that In their US sample covering the period 1968-2003, Cooper et al find that firms with low asset growth outperformed firms with high asset growth by an astounding 20% p.a. equally weighted. Even when controlling for market, size and style, low asset growth firms outperformed high asset growth firms by 13% p.a. Therefore a company with fast asset growth may underperform.

Therefore, it is a good sign if a company's Asset Turnover is consistent or even increases. If a company's asset grows faster than sales, its Asset Turnover will decline, which can be a warning sign.

TextMagic AS Asset Turnover Calculation

Asset Turnover measures how quickly a company turns over its asset through sales.

TextMagic AS's Asset Turnover for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Asset Turnover
=Revenue/Average Total Assets
=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)/( (Total Assets (A: Dec. 2024 )+Total Assets (A: Dec. 2025 ))/ count )
=13.549/( (37.172+32.812)/ 2 )
=13.549/34.992
=0.39

TextMagic AS's Asset Turnover for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Asset Turnover
=Revenue/Average Total Assets
=Revenue (Q: Dec. 2025 )/( (Total Assets (Q: Jun. 2025 )+Total Assets (Q: Dec. 2025 ))/ count )
=6.745/( (36.688+32.812)/ 2 )
=6.745/34.75
=0.19

Companies with low profit margins tend to have high Asset Turnover, while those with high profit margins have low Asset Turnover. Companies in the retail industry tend to have a very high turnover ratio.

TextMagic AS Business Description

Address A. H. Tammsaare 56, Tallinn, EST, 11316
TextMagic AS is a text messaging company that helps businesses engage with customers. The Group's activities include the management and development of software products. The company operates mainly in the U.S., the U.K., Canada, Australia, and other countries. TextMagic enables companies to transform customer experiences through its text messaging marketing software, which can be used to send notifications, alerts, reminders, confirmations, and SMS marketing campaigns anytime, anywhere. Its product and service lines include text messaging services, which generate maximum revenue, virtual mobile number services, other TextMagic platform services, and the Voog.com platform. The company derives the majority of its revenue from the United States.
